Background technology
Glass plate needs to use printing during processing, and some need to carry out printed on both sides, existing glass plate print
Brush is carried out using screen-printing machine mostly.
Glass plate for needing printed on both sides, mostly it is required for that there is the screen-printing machine of double to be printed, passes through people
Work carries out the upset of product and reloaded, and existing screen-printing machine blowing station is all to use blowing platform mostly, and blowing platform
Feeding and blanking are required for, by manually carrying out retaining and release, consuming substantial amounts of working hour, coordinating the artificial of midway to turn over
Turn and reload, if one man operation can waste substantial amounts of man-hour, if desired for pick and place material and upset synchronously carry out save man-hour then need
Want 3 personnel to be operated, consume substantial amounts of manpower.

When specifically used, first product 5 is placed on feeding and conveying device 6, pressed from both sides after the conveying of feeding and conveying device 6
Material cylinder 11 drives material folding block 12 to clamp, and drives product to move to blowing clamping device backward by material folding moving cylinder 7
Underface, drive product 5 movable upwards by material folding lift cylinder 9 afterwards, drive blowing to press from both sides by blowing gripper cylinder 3 afterwards
Hold block 4 to clamp product, the front that product is then completed by wire mark mechanism is printed, and afterwards replys blowing gripper cylinder 3
Original position, make material folding block 12 down movable with product afterwards, product is coordinated with turning and clamping device, clamped afterwards by overturning
Cylinder 17 drives upset grip block 18 to clamp product 5, release activity clamping device and homing, afterwards by overturning electricity
Machine 13 drives rollover stand 15 and product 5 to rotate 180 degree, afterwards by another group of feeding clamping device by product 5 clamp and on
Rise and deliver to another blowing holding station, complete the printing of reverse side, the product 5 for then brushing perfecting by feeding clamping device
Deliver to lower material conveying device 19 and complete printed on both sides automatic loading/unloading and upset transposition.
